首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

以编程方式创建和显示ProgressBar

ProgressBar是一种用户界面元素,用于显示任务的进度。它通常以水平或圆形的形式呈现,并且可以根据任务的完成情况进行更新。以下是关于以编程方式创建和显示ProgressBar的完善答案:

ProgressBar是一种用于显示任务进度的用户界面元素。它可以以水平或圆形的形式展示,并且可以通过编程方式进行创建和更新。ProgressBar在各种应用场景中都有广泛的应用,例如文件上传、数据处理、下载任务等。

在前端开发中,可以使用HTML、CSS和JavaScript来创建和显示ProgressBar。HTML提供了<progress>元素,可以用于定义和呈现ProgressBar。CSS可以用于自定义ProgressBar的外观,例如颜色、大小和形状。JavaScript可以用于更新ProgressBar的进度值。

在后端开发中,可以使用各种编程语言和框架来创建和显示ProgressBar。例如,使用Java可以使用Swing或JavaFX库创建和管理ProgressBar。使用Python可以使用Tkinter或PyQt库来实现类似的功能。其他编程语言和框架也提供了类似的功能和工具。

在软件测试中,ProgressBar可以用于显示测试进度和结果。例如,在自动化测试中,可以使用ProgressBar来显示测试用例的执行进度。这有助于测试人员了解测试的进展情况,并及时发现和解决问题。

在数据库领域,ProgressBar可以用于显示数据导入、导出或处理的进度。例如,在大规模数据迁移或ETL(Extract, Transform, Load)过程中,可以使用ProgressBar来显示数据处理的进度,以便用户了解任务的完成情况。

在服务器运维中,ProgressBar可以用于显示服务器资源的使用情况和负载情况。例如,在监控和管理服务器集群时,可以使用ProgressBar来显示CPU、内存和磁盘的使用率,以便管理员及时采取措施来优化服务器性能。

在云原生应用开发中,ProgressBar可以用于显示容器化应用的部署和扩缩容的进度。例如,在使用Kubernetes进行容器编排时,可以使用ProgressBar来显示应用的部署进度,以便开发人员和运维人员了解应用的状态。

在网络通信领域,ProgressBar可以用于显示数据传输的进度。例如,在文件下载或上传过程中,可以使用ProgressBar来显示数据传输的进度,以便用户了解任务的完成情况。

在网络安全领域,ProgressBar可以用于显示安全扫描或漏洞检测的进度。例如,在对网络进行安全扫描时,可以使用ProgressBar来显示扫描的进度,以便安全人员了解扫描的完成情况。

在音视频和多媒体处理中,ProgressBar可以用于显示音视频转码、剪辑或处理的进度。例如,在视频编辑软件中,可以使用ProgressBar来显示视频剪辑的进度,以便用户了解处理的完成情况。

在人工智能领域,ProgressBar可以用于显示模型训练或推理的进度。例如,在深度学习任务中,可以使用ProgressBar来显示模型训练的进度,以便开发人员了解训练的完成情况。

在物联网应用开发中,ProgressBar可以用于显示设备连接和数据传输的进度。例如,在智能家居应用中,可以使用ProgressBar来显示设备连接的进度,以便用户了解设备的状态。

在移动应用开发中,ProgressBar可以用于显示应用下载、安装或更新的进度。例如,在应用商店中,可以使用ProgressBar来显示应用下载的进度,以便用户了解下载的完成情况。

在存储领域,ProgressBar可以用于显示文件上传、下载或复制的进度。例如,在云存储服务中,可以使用ProgressBar来显示文件上传或下载的进度,以便用户了解操作的完成情况。

在区块链领域,ProgressBar可以用于显示区块同步或交易确认的进度。例如,在区块链浏览器中,可以使用ProgressBar来显示区块同步的进度,以便用户了解区块链的最新状态。

在元宇宙应用开发中,ProgressBar可以用于显示虚拟世界的加载和渲染进度。例如,在虚拟现实应用中,可以使用ProgressBar来显示虚拟场景的加载进度,以便用户了解场景的准备情况。

腾讯云提供了丰富的产品和服务,可以用于创建和显示ProgressBar。例如,可以使用腾讯云的云服务器(https://cloud.tencent.com/product/cvm)来创建和管理服务器,使用腾讯云的对象存储(https://cloud.tencent.com/product/cos)来存储和管理文件,使用腾讯云的人工智能服务(https://cloud.tencent.com/product/ai)来进行模型训练和推理,使用腾讯云的视频处理(https://cloud.tencent.com/product/vod)来处理和转码视频等。

总结起来,ProgressBar是一种用于显示任务进度的用户界面元素,可以通过编程方式创建和显示。它在各种领域和应用中都有广泛的应用,可以用于显示文件上传、数据处理、下载任务等的进度。腾讯云提供了丰富的产品和服务,可以用于创建和管理ProgressBar相关的任务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

编程方式执行Spark SQL查询的两种实现方式

* Spark SQL   * 通过反射推断Schema   * by me:   * 我本沉默是关注互联网以及分享IT相关工作经验的博客,   * 主要涵盖了操作系统运维、计算机编程、项目开发以及系统架构等经验...t_person") //传入SQL     val df = sqlContext.sql("select * from t_person order by age desc limit 2") //显示...    df.show() //json方式写入hdfs //df.write.json("hdfs://ns1:9000/wc")     sc.stop()   } } //定义样例类 case...  Spark SQL   * 通过StructType直接指定Schema   * by me:   * 我本沉默是关注互联网以及分享IT相关工作经验的博客,   * 主要涵盖了操作系统运维、计算机编程...    df.show() //json方式写入hdfs //df.write.json("hdfs://ns1:9000/wc")     sc.stop()   } }

2K20

现在,编程方式在 Electron 中上传文件,是非常简单的!

当时,讨论区 @erikmellum 的一句 "现在在Electron 中,编码方式上传文件,几乎是不可能的",让我放弃了对 Electron 本身机制的思考.转而,基于当时 App 已有的本地代理服务器...因为已经有了更简化的方式....具体到编码方式上传文件这个问题上.这个问题的完整描述应该是类似于这样: 网站有自己的登录认证机制,在不需要在对网站登录机制做任何修改的前提下,如何自动上传用户相关的文件,比如用户头像?...但是,Electron 提供了一种全新的可能.它让你可以在 Node 侧,直接拿到 Chromium 侧的完整 Cookie.然后你就可以使用 Node 的方式,最精简的代码,最符合直觉的方式来处理文件上传...先安装一个工具库: base64-img npm install base64-img --save 然后: /* 我们有足够丰富的方式来获取或计算图片的路径,此处默认采用的方式就是: 当前目录下的 test.jpeg

4.8K00

如何在 C# 中编程方式将 CSV 转为 Excel XLSX 文件

在本文中,小编将为大家介绍如何在Java中编程方式将【比特币-美元】市场数据CSV文件转化为XLSX 文件。...for Excel API) 1)创建项目 (1)使用 Visual Studio 2022,创建一个新项目 ( CTRL+SHIFT+N ) 并 在下拉列表中 选择 C#、 所有平台和 WebAPI ,快速找到项目类型...CSV in workbook wbk.Open(s, OpenFileFormat.Csv); } 4)处理CSV 接下来,复制以下代码(在上一个代码片段中的using块之后)处理...趋势线蓝色显示成交量的三个月移动平均线 , 绿色显示最高价, 红色显示最低价。...vnd.openxmlformats-officedocument.spreadsheetml.sheet", "BTC_Chart.xlsx"); } } // Get() 运行结果如下所示: 总结 以上就是在C# 中编程方式

11610

【愚公系列】2023年10月 WPF控件专题 StatusBar控件详解

自定义控件则允许开发人员使用XAML和C#等编程语言来创建个性化的用户界面元素。自定义控件可以根据需求提供更多的功能和自定义化选项,以及更好的用户体验。...StatusBar控件通常包含一些子元素,例如TextBlock控件、ProgressBar控件、Image控件、Button控件等,这些子元素可以通过布局来组合显示在StatusBar上。...在WPF中,我们可以使用XAML或者代码来创建和设置StatusBar控件。...VerticalContentAlignment:用于设置StatusBar中子控件的垂直对齐方式。IsEnabled:用于启用或禁用StatusBar控件。...StatusBar控件在WPF应用程序中通常用于显示应用程序的整体状态信息或操作提示信息,帮助用户更好地理解应用程序的运行状态。

43411

【Android从零单排系列十三】《Android视图控件——ProgressBar

ProgressBar使用方法 ProgressBar是Android的一个类,位于android.widget.ProgressBar包中。...ProgressBar可以在XML布局文件中定义并配置,也可以在Java代码中动态创建和设置属性。...progressBar = findViewById(R.id.progressBar); progressBar.setMax(100); // 设置最大值 progressBar.setProgress...setIndeterminate(boolean indeterminate):设置ProgressBar是否显示为不确定进度,即循环滚动的样式。...ProgressBar提供了一种简单且直观的方式来展示任务进度或加载状态,适用于处理异步操作、文件下载、图片加载等场景。根据需求,在布局中设置合适的样式和属性,配合相关的业务逻辑即可实现相应功能。

16030

【python实操】软件安装进展提示进度条如何实现的?如何设置窗体拉伸?如何获取输入框内容?

文章目录 前言 组件事件的使用方法 鼠标事件 获取Entry输入内容 进度条组件==Progressbar组件 拉伸窗体==Sizegrip组件 树形结构显示信息的组件==Treeview组件 前言...地图要自己一点一点画出来,就像这样: ================ | | | | |=============== 从此讨厌编程,不想继续学下去。每次作业应付。...组件 在编程中,Progressbar组件是一种用于显示进度的图形界面组件。...在不同的编程语言和框架中,Progressbar组件的实现方式可能会有所不同。如果您需要使用Progressbar组件,建议您查阅相关的编程文档或者教程。...==Treeview组件 Treeview组件是一种可以在GUI界面中显示树形结构信息的组件,它通常用于显示文件夹结构、目录结构等。

1.4K30

【愚公系列】2023年11月 Winform控件专题 ProgressBar控件详解

ProgressBar控件可以显示水平或垂直的进度条,也可以显示进度点或者通过动画的方式进行展示。...当ProgressBar控件的Style属性设置为Marquee时,控件会动画的方式展示进度条,此时MarqueeAnimationSpeed属性可以设置进度条滚动的速度。...需要注意的是,在动画模式下,ProgressBar控件的Value属性不起作用,因为在动画模式下,进度条是以自动循环滚动的方式展示,无法显示具体的进度值。...2.常用场景ProgressBar控件是Winform中常用的控件之一,它常用于以下场景:显示任务进度:ProgressBar控件可以直观地显示任务的进度,给用户提供一种视觉反馈。...ProgressBar控件可以用来显示任何需要展示进度的场景,给用户一种直观的反馈,增加程序的可操作性和友好性。

48611

C++ Qt开发:ProgressBar进度条组件

Qt 是一个跨平台C++图形界面开发库,利用Qt可以快速开发跨平台窗体应用程序,在Qt中我们可以通过拖拽的方式将不同组件放到指定的位置,实现图形化开发极大的方便了开发效率,本章将重点介绍ProgressBar...ProgressBar(进度条)是在Qt中常用的用户界面组件之一,用于显示任务的完成进度。它通常以一个水平或垂直的条形图形式展示,表示任务已完成的比例。...进度条组件提供了一种直观的方式显示任务的进度,让用户清晰地了解任务的完成情况。其还可根据需要在水平或垂直方向上显示适应不同的界面布局。...setFormat(const QString &format) 设置组件的显示格式。 setAlignment(Qt::Alignment alignment) 设置组件文本的对齐方式。...timeout 在定时器超时时发出,可以与槽函数连接执行相应操作。

25310

分享 42 个面向前端开发的 JS 库和框架

拥有超过 60 种不同类型的轮播,它支持手机上的触摸和放下功能,改善用户体验。 它在许多不同的设备屏幕上具有响应性,该库分为许多小模块,这有助于在项目中使用时减少不必要的插件。...20、Howler.js 地址:https://howlerjs.com/ Howler.js 是一个开源 JavaScript 库,大小只有 7KB 左右,可帮助您轻松创建和处理网页音频。...此外,它还为您提供了许多属性来微调媒体播放器适应网站,例如确定初始音量、自动播放选项、动态歌曲重复等。...39、PROGRESSBAR 地址:https://kimmobrunfeldt.github.io/progressbar.js/ PROGRESSBAR 是一个使用 JavaScript 构建的开源库...,可以轻松地使用不同类型的形状显示基于条形的进度。

6.7K31

C++ Qt开发:ProgressBar进度条组件

Qt 是一个跨平台C++图形界面开发库,利用Qt可以快速开发跨平台窗体应用程序,在Qt中我们可以通过拖拽的方式将不同组件放到指定的位置,实现图形化开发极大的方便了开发效率,本章将重点介绍ProgressBar...ProgressBar(进度条)是在Qt中常用的用户界面组件之一,用于显示任务的完成进度。它通常以一个水平或垂直的条形图形式展示,表示任务已完成的比例。...进度条组件提供了一种直观的方式显示任务的进度,让用户清晰地了解任务的完成情况。其还可根据需要在水平或垂直方向上显示适应不同的界面布局。...你可以根据具体的应用需求使用这些方法,使QProgressBar在你的Qt应用程序中按照期望的方式工作。...你可以根据具体的应用需求使用这些方法,使 QTimer 在你的 Qt 应用程序中按照期望的方式工作。

20910

Android开发中Listview动态加载数据的方法示例

listViewAdapter(); ListView listView; LinearLayout loadingLayout; private Thread mThread; /** * 设置布局显示属性...= new ProgressBar(this); // 进度条显示位置 progressBar.setPadding(0, 0, 15, 0); // 把进度条加入到layout中 layout.addView...Gravity.CENTER_VERTICAL); // 把文本加入到layout中 layout.addView(textView, FFlayoutParams); // 设置layout的重力方向,即对齐方式是...listView.setAdapter(adapter); // 给ListView注册滚动监听 listView.setOnScrollListener(this); } /** * 要用用于生成显示数据...LinearLayout 更多关于Android相关内容感兴趣的读者可查看本站专题:《Android控件用法总结》、《Android开发入门与进阶教程》、《Android视图View技巧总结》、《Android编程

1.7K10

【愚公系列】2023年09月 WPF控件专题 ProgressBar控件详解

自定义控件则允许开发人员使用XAML和C#等编程语言来创建个性化的用户界面元素。自定义控件可以根据需求提供更多的功能和自定义化选项,以及更好的用户体验。...一、ProgressBar控件详解ProgressBar控件用于表示某个任务的进度,它可以在WPF中很容易地实现。...2.常用场景ProgressBar控件是WPF中常用的进度条控件,常用的场景包括:文件上传或下载的进度显示批量处理大量数据时的进度显示长时间操作时的进度显示,如搜索、排序等游戏中的游戏进度显示应用程序启动时的进度显示任何需要显示任务进度的场景都可以使用...ProgressBar控件。...--Orientation 进度条的方向 默认水平 IsIndeterminate 指示进度是显示实际值 true 连续进度反馈--> <ProgressBar HorizontalAlignment

36300

PyQt5 解决界面无响应方案

如果在主线程执行耗时操作,比如 循环、sleep、wait 异步线程执行 会导致 UI 界面进入无响应状态,我们可以采用以下两种方式异步处理:使用QThread 或 QTimer。...Simple') w.show() sys.exit(app.exec_())点击运行,我们会发现 UI 界面出现无响应且进度条没有刷新:解决方案为了避免 UI 界面无响应,我们可以采用以下两种方式...(self) self.progressBar.resize(200, 50) self.progressBar.move(20, 20) self.progressBar.setValue...我也将分享一些编程技巧和解决问题的方法,帮助你更好地掌握Java编程。 我鼓励互动和建立社区,因此请留下你的问题、建议或主题请求,让我知道你感兴趣的内容。...此外,我将分享最新的互联网和技术资讯,确保你与技术世界的最新发展保持联系。我期待与你一起在技术之路上前进,一起探讨技术世界的无限可能性。 保持关注我的博客,让我们共同追求技术卓越。

10120
领券